如何利用AI语音开发套件实现语音内容的摘要生成?
随着人工智能技术的不断发展,AI语音开发套件在各个领域的应用越来越广泛。其中,语音内容的摘要生成功能更是备受关注。本文将讲述一位AI语音开发工程师的故事,通过他的亲身经历,为大家详细解析如何利用AI语音开发套件实现语音内容的摘要生成。
故事的主人公名叫李明,是一名年轻的AI语音开发工程师。在加入公司之前,李明曾在多个项目中负责语音识别和语音合成的工作。然而,随着公司业务的不断发展,客户对语音内容摘要的需求日益增长。为了满足这一需求,李明决定深入研究AI语音开发套件,并成功实现了语音内容的摘要生成。
一、项目背景
某知名企业希望开发一款智能客服系统,该系统需要具备语音识别、语音合成和语音内容摘要等功能。为了实现这一目标,企业选择了某知名AI语音开发套件,并委托李明负责项目的开发。
二、技术挑战
语音识别:准确识别用户语音,将语音转换为文本。
语音合成:将文本内容转换为自然流畅的语音输出。
语音内容摘要:对语音内容进行理解,提取关键信息,生成摘要。
三、解决方案
- 语音识别
李明首先选择了AI语音开发套件中的语音识别模块。该模块支持多种语言和方言,能够准确识别用户语音。在项目开发过程中,李明对语音识别模块进行了优化,提高了识别准确率。
- 语音合成
为了实现自然流畅的语音输出,李明选择了AI语音开发套件中的语音合成模块。该模块支持多种语音风格,可以根据用户需求进行切换。在项目开发过程中,李明对语音合成模块进行了调整,使其输出的语音更加自然。
- 语音内容摘要
语音内容摘要的实现是整个项目中最具挑战性的部分。李明首先对AI语音开发套件中的自然语言处理(NLP)模块进行了深入研究。通过分析大量语音数据,李明发现,NLP模块在处理长文本时,容易产生歧义。为了解决这个问题,他决定采用以下策略:
(1)将语音内容转换为文本:利用语音识别模块,将用户语音转换为文本。
(2)文本预处理:对转换后的文本进行分词、词性标注等预处理操作。
(3)关键信息提取:利用NLP模块,对预处理后的文本进行关键信息提取。
(4)摘要生成:根据提取的关键信息,生成语音内容摘要。
四、项目实施
- 数据收集与处理
李明首先收集了大量语音数据,包括新闻、讲座、访谈等。然后,对这些数据进行预处理,包括分词、词性标注等。
- 模型训练
利用预处理后的数据,李明对NLP模块进行了训练。通过不断调整模型参数,提高了关键信息提取的准确率。
- 系统集成
将语音识别、语音合成和语音内容摘要模块集成到智能客服系统中。在系统运行过程中,对用户语音进行识别、合成和摘要,实现智能客服功能。
五、项目成果
经过几个月的努力,李明成功实现了语音内容的摘要生成。该功能在智能客服系统中得到了广泛应用,受到了客户的一致好评。同时,李明也积累了丰富的AI语音开发经验,为今后的项目开发奠定了基础。
总结
通过李明的故事,我们可以了解到,利用AI语音开发套件实现语音内容的摘要生成并非难事。关键在于对语音识别、语音合成和自然语言处理等技术的深入研究和应用。相信在不久的将来,AI语音技术将在更多领域发挥重要作用。
猜你喜欢:AI对话 API